@import"https://cdn.jsdelivr.net/npm/@vue-flow/core@1.48.2/dist/style.css";@import"https://cdn.jsdelivr.net/npm/@vue-flow/core@1.48.2/dist/theme-default.css";@import"https://cdn.jsdelivr.net/npm/@vue-flow/controls@latest/dist/style.css";@import"https://cdn.jsdelivr.net/npm/@vue-flow/minimap@latest/dist/style.css";@import"https://cdn.jsdelivr.net/npm/@vue-flow/node-resizer@latest/dist/style.css";#__nuxt,body,html{margin:0;min-height:100%}body{font-family:system-ui,-apple-system,sans-serif;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;color:#0f172a}.vue-flow__minimap{transform:scale(75%);transform-origin:bottom right}.vue-flow__handle{background:#aaa;border-radius:4px;height:10px;width:10px}.vue-flow__handle-flow-next,.vue-flow__handle-flow-proceed{background:#007bff;clip-path:polygon(0 0,50% 0,100% 50%,50% 100%,0 100%);width:16px}.vue-flow__edges path{stroke-width:3}.vue-flow__node{background-color:#f3f4f6;border:2px solid transparent;border-radius:4px;box-shadow:2px 2px 10px 2px #0003}.vue-flow__node.selected{border:2px solid #007bff}input::-webkit-inner-spin-button,input::-webkit-outer-spin-button{-webkit-appearance:none;margin:0}input[type=number]{-moz-appearance:textfield}
